Japanese Bread: A Culinary Delight

Japanese bread, or "pan" (パン) because it's acknowledged domestically, can be a staple in Japan's culinary scene. As opposed to traditional Western bread, Japanese bread typically has a novel, delicate, and fluffy texture that sets it aside. Japanese Bread Crumbs (Panko)
Panko, or Japanese bread crumbs, are coarser and lighter than traditional bread crumbs. They offer a crispy coating for fried foods like tempura and tonkatsu (breaded pork cutlet). Panko is made from crustless bread, which is baked and after that floor into significant flakes.

Japanese Bread Flour
The key for the soft and airy texture of Japanese bread lies during the flour. Japanese bread flour is usually milled to a finer consistency and it has an increased protein material, which allows obtain that signature fluffiness.

Japanese Bread Kinds
There are various forms of Japanese bread, Every with its one of a kind qualities:

Shokupan: Tender, white milk bread usually useful for sandwiches.
Melonpan: Sweet bread using a cookie crust resembling a melon.
Anpan: Sweet roll crammed with red bean paste.
Curry Pan: Bread stuffed with curry and coated in breadcrumbs right before frying.
Katsu Sando: A sandwich created with breaded cutlet, ordinarily pork or chicken.

Bread Japanese Translation
The term for bread in Japanese is "パン" (pan), which can be derived in the Portuguese word "pão," reflecting Japan's historical interactions with Portuguese traders.

Japanese Bread King Television set Sequence Plot
"Yakitate!! Japan," also known as "The King of Bread," is usually a Japanese manga and anime sequence a few younger baker named Kazuma Azuma who strives to create the last word Japanese bread. The plot follows his journey via a variety of baking competitions.

Japanese Breaded Cutlet Dish
Tonkatsu is a popular Japanese dish consisting of the breaded and deep-fried pork cutlet. It’s ordinarily served with shredded cabbage as well as a tangy Tonkatsu sauce.
